    No doubt the new owners (if they are genuine) will come in with their own ideas, which may or may not involve giving Ardley a chance. Either way though, they need to avoid the mistake of previous owners, which has been to listen too often to the fans' calls for managerial changes. Football message boards like this are great for letting off steam after a bad result, but they should play no part in forming or influencing a long-term strategy for the club. NCM, Twitter, Facebook and other forums give vent to immature and instinctive reactions, whereas the people plotting the long-term strategy for the club need to rise above and separate themselves from such short-term emotion. This is where Ray Trew and Alan Hardy, with their respective social media experiments, went badly off course.
